go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B09307ExperimentalOxaprotiline is a nor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or of the tetracyclic antidepressant family that is related to maprotiline. This drug was never marketed. … Oxaprotiline is a racemic mixture of the isomers levoprotiline and dextroprotiline. Levoprotiline is the R or levo isomer of oxaprotiline (CGP-12,103-A).

go.drugbank.com/drugs/DB09040ApprovedInvestigationalEfinaconazole is a 14 alpha-demethylase inhibitor indicated in the treatment of fungal infection of the nail, known as onychomycosis. … It was approved for use in Canada and the USA in 2014 and is marketed by Valeant Pharmaceuticals North America LLC under the name Jublia.
